Curious as to what you guys make of this 1996 Select Certified Mirror Gold A-rod auction that closed last night? I was watching it, not believing where the price was heading. When I logged in today to see where it ultimately closed, I saw it closed at $10,300 but that the seller relisted the item with a starting bid of $100 and then canceled that auction. Looking a little more into it, that same card was sold by "samantha saints sportscards" for an OBO somewhere below $20k (anyone have Worthpoint?) back on 6/19. Makes me wonder if the seller bought this for WAY more than it's worth and was shilling his "flip" auction so he wouldn't lose money...or...maybe he's affiliated with "samantha saints sportscards" and they were trying to generate new hype over these cards (hype we saw a few months ago when PWCC flooded ebay with 1996 MGs) to try to justify their grossly overpriced inventory.

Thoughts?

Rule number one and no offense something you should know is never talk about a purchase. I think it’s messed up on people’s part to message the seller after an item has sold but at the same time it’s on the seller as well.

I lost 3 big cards in recent memory I won either on a Friday or Saturday night I didn’t get:
99 Jeter Credentials /9. Guy canceled and made up some bs story. $300

98 Vlad Credentials /2. Guy claimed he lost the box it was in. I gave his story 50/50 shot. $500

97 Gold Embossed Ref Griffey. $400. Just never came, claimed got lost in the mail even though tracking never updated.

I did get lucky once. I bought a psa 10 Gold Embossed Refractor Griffey for $2200. Guy got offered $3500 after I already paid and he still sent it! True integrity.

Also once I hit $89 bin on a Griffey Quantum Leap. He got messages and I got extorted for more money but he at least gave me the chance to still get it so I wasn’t too mad.

Point is it happens a lot but part of the game. I consider it an unwritten rule that you don’t message **** you missed but not everyone has the same stance. I know in basketball it’s 100% worse. If a cheap Jordan gets sold there is a 95% Chance you are not getting it.

another card I wanted to share, as we all remember the great COMC / Donruss Crusade Executive Sample gold rush in early 2011

at the time, I never saw any Mike Piazza cards, and it was widely speculated on who had executive samples made. I assumed Piazza was not included in that set.

8 years later, this card popped up on ebay via PWCC. I really struggled with buying from them but at the same time always wondered whether any Piazza #*** sample cards were ever made. glad to have picked it up, and now I'm on the lookout for the Red and Green parallels!
